How Can Neurofeedback Revolutionize Learning Techniques?

Neurofeedback: A New Way to Boost Learning

Neurofeedback is a safe and simple method that helps people learn how to control their brain activity. This technique could change how we learn by improving our thinking skills. Instead of using medications, neurofeedback shows us our brain activity in real-time, usually through a method called EEG. This means we can see our brain patterns and learn to change them. Doing so can help us pay better attention, remember things easier, and manage our emotions, which are all important for learning well.

How It Works

  1. Real-Time Feedback:

    • In a neurofeedback session, you get instant feedback on your brain activity using sights or sounds. This helps you practice how to reach certain mental states. For example, some research shows that by training to boost alpha brainwaves, people can feel more relaxed and focused.
  2. Personalized Training:

    • Different training methods can be made just for you. A study in 2021 found that specific neurofeedback training improved attention significantly, showing that it really helps people's thinking skills.

Evidence of Improvement

  • Better Thinking Skills: Research shows that neurofeedback training can boost attention and flexibility in thinking by about 10 to 20%. In one study with elementary students, those who did 12 sessions of neurofeedback improved their working memory scores by 15%.

  • Long-Lasting Benefits: Follow-up studies showed that the improvements from neurofeedback can last for several months after finishing the training. For example, one study found that 70% of participants kept showing better attention skills six months after training.

Uses in Schools

  1. Tailored Learning Plans:

    • Teachers can use neurofeedback to adjust learning plans based on what students need. This can help find out how each student learns best and guide them in their development.
  2. Helping Diverse Learners:

    • Neurofeedback is also helpful for students with ADHD, autism, or learning difficulties. Research suggests that students who received neurofeedback training saw a 43% boost in their academic performance compared to others who didn't.

In Summary

By using neurofeedback in schools, we can give students new tools to help them learn better without relying on medications. Learning to control brain activity lets students improve important learning skills, leading to a more effective and personalized education. As research continues and technology grows, neurofeedback could greatly influence the future of learning in many different types of schools.
